#376F34 Color
#376F34 is rgb(55, 111, 52) in RGB, hsl(117, 36%, 32%) in HSL, and about cmyk(50%, 0%, 53%, 56%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Fern Green (#4F7942),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.35.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#376F34 Channel Values
How #376F34 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 55 · G 111 · B 52 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 117° · S 36% · L 32%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 117° · S 53% · V 44%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 50% · M 0% · Y 53% · K 56%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 6.02:1 vs white · 3.49: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#376F34 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#376F34 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#376F34?
#376F34 is a dark green — rgb(55, 111, 52) in RGB and hsl(117, 36%, 32%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Fern Green (#4F7942),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.35.
What is the RGB value of #376F34?
#376F34 is rgb(55, 111, 52) — red 55, green 111, and blue 52 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#376F34?
#376F34 converts to approximately cmyk(50%, 0%, 53%, 56%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#376F34 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#376F34 scores 6.02:1 against white and 3.49: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#376F34 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#376F34 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kolivegreen (#556B2F) at a CIE76 distance of 13.23, which is visibly different.
